COLORADO MhY tall torMay 21 , 1980 Board of County Commissioners Weld County, Colorado 915 10th Street Greeley, Colorado 80631 RE: Lot Size Variance #112:80:9 Dear Commissioners : The attached letter and related materials are in reference to a request for a lot size variance from Edna Collins , et. al . The property on which this request has been made is described as Pt. NEa NEa Section 33, T6N, R66W of the 6th p.m. , Weld County, Colorado. This property is located in the southwest corner of County Road 64 and 59th Avenue. The property under consideration contains approximately 10.96 acres of class IV non-irrigated soils. The request is to obtain a variance from the minimum lot size requirement, Section 9-4.A. (6) of the Weld County Subdivision Regulations , so that they may make application for a recorded exemption. Mrs. Collins wishes to sell the four acre tract. Mrs . Collins will keep the remaining six acres with her present residence. Based upon the information submitted and the adopted policies in the County, the Department of Planning Services staff recommends the request be approved for the following reasons : 1. The request is in compliance with the policies of the Weld County Comprehensive Plan in that to minimize conflicting land uses , residential development will be encouraged to locate adjacent to existing towns in accordance with the compre- hensive plans and stated wishes of each community. The parcel is located approximately 1 mile northwest of the City of Greeley. The City of Greeley Planning Commisssion has no objections to this request provided there is a common access drive onto County Road 31. 2. The request conforms with the intent clause of the recorded exemption procedure and the intent clause of the Agricultural Zone District in that the uses will be compatible with surrounding agricultural uses. The size, shape, and physical Board of County CommissioN..rs LSV-112 :80:9 May 19, 1980 Page 2 layout of the parcel diminish the efficiency of agricultural operations on the parcel . 3. This request complies with the provisions of Section 9-4.A. (6) of the Weld County Subdivision Regulations because in the opinion of the Department of Planning Services staff the applicant has shown good cause for the variance. The Department of Planning Services staff recommendation for approval is conditional upon the applicant agreeing to use a common access for both parcels in accordance with the recommendation of the City of Greeley Planning Commission. The common access should be noted on the recorded exemption plat at the time of submittal . Respectfully, Vickie Traxler Asst. Collins Gentlemen: It is the desire of the owners of a part of the NEaNE4 of Section 33, Township 6 North, Range 66 West of the 6th P.M. , Weld County, Colorado, to obtain a lot size variance and recorded exemption for subject property for the reasons stated below. The property was purchased in 1961 by Harold E. Collins , Edna D. Collins and Darryl T. Collins. The property has been the principal residence of Harold E. Collins and Edna D. Collins since 1961. Darryl T. Collins , son of Harold E. Collins and Edna D. Collins , has never lived on the property. Harold E. Collins passed away February 10 , 1980. Harold Collins retired as service station mechanic in 1976. Harold and Edna have lived on the property existing on social security since his retirement, their only other income being pasture rent on the property located south of the rail- road right of way. Edna Collins does not want to and cannot financially afford to leave the property. She owns horses and other domestic pets and the property is ideally situated for keeping the horses and pets. The property has been her home since 1961. To leave would mean the loss of her home and pets she has so dearly loved. Both she and her late husband have put much effort into paying for the property and keeping it in a livable condition. However, as stated above , Mr. and Mrs. Collins were living mostly on social security. The death of Mr. Collins has taken all of the couple' s savings. Mrs. Collins is now forced to exist on a social security payment of approximately $295. 00 per month and a pasture rent of $50 per month. This is not enough for a person to exist on. -2- Two options are available to Mrs. Collins : (1) Sell the property. This would mean losing her home and pets. This would also mean that she will have to find another place to live. At today' s property costs and interest rates Mrs. Collins could not afford to purchase another home and still have sufficient income to live on. (2) The other option is to sell a part of the property and retain a small acreage for her home and as a pasture for her horses. The income from the selling of the land would give her the funds required to exist on. Mrs . Collins desires to obtain the approval of the County Commissioners in order to allow her to follow this option. Mrs. Collins has a purchaser who is willing to purchase all of the area located south of the railroad right of way and the four plus acre tract located north of the railroad right of way. The purchaser desires to build a home on the 5 acre tract. The area south of the railroad does not have a suitable building site. The purchaser has also required that as a part of the sales contract that he be given first right of refusal for the purchase of the remaining 6 acre tract. The addition of another home to the property will also be a security benefit to Mrs. Collins . At present the nearest neighbor is over 1/4 mile away. The area located south of the railroad is used only as a pasture. It does not have a dependable irrigation water supply, relying only on seepage water for irrigation. The land is too wet, alkaline and rocky to support a cash crop. It is also located adjacent to a cattle feed lot. The area located north of the railroad has not produced a row crop since prior to 1961. It produced an alfalfa crop until about 1967 . Water costs then forced it to be converted to a pasture. Since that time it has grown only grass and has been used as a horse pasture. A North Weld County Water District water main and a natural gas main traverse the north boundary of the property. Paved roads are located on the north and east boundaries of the property. The addition of one more home to the property will not affect the rural nature and density of the neighborhood. The land is not now used for agricultural purposes. The approval of this request will remove no land from the agricultural inventory. It will in fact allow an orderly development of an area not suited for agriculture and enhance the appearance of the neighborhood. -3- Darryl T. Collins has a one-third interest in the property. This was done at the time of purchase of the property to satisfy lienholders and to provide a donation of funds to assist with the property purchase. Darryl will deed his interest to Mrs . Collins upon sale of the property. He will receive no monetary funds, payments or compensation for his interest. Sole financial benefits from the sale of the property will go to Mrs. Edna Collins to be used for payment of outstanding debts and provide for her an income to live on. We do hereby respectfully request that approval be given to this request. C0Lc=4:10 80631 F--"ONE !3E3 __3.6123 tav ] 9 , 1980 Charles Cunliffe Assistant Zoning Administrator Weld County Department of Planning Services 915 Tenth Street Greeley , CO 80631 Dear Chuck : The Greeley Planning Commission at its meeting on May 13, 1980 reviewed the requests by Edna Collins for a Lot Size Variance and George Forsythe for rezoning from Residential to Commercial . The Commission recommended approval of the Lot Size Variance ------) conditional upon provision of a common access drive onto County Road 51 . 'IheCommission recommended denial of the rezoning request from Residential to Commercial . The Commission recommended denial because the request does not comply with the adopted policies of the Greeley Comprehensive Plan. The requested land use does not conform with the future designation for this area as outlined in the Plan . The Plan projects this area to be an integral part of the future East Memorial residential neighborhood . Further the request is contrary to the adopted policy which discourages the extension of commercial strip development along East 18th Street which is a designated arterial . The Commission further recommended that if the rezoning were to be approved , then the 20 feet of additional right- of-way for the future development of East 18th Street should he provided, curb , gutter and sidewalk should be provided (or escrowed) for East 18th Street , and access should be restricted to one access from East 18th Street .
